Summary

This is an official NASA broadcast covering the Artemis II mission’s lunar flyby on April 6, 2026. The four astronauts—Reid Wiseman, Victor Glover, Christina Koch, and Jeremy Hansen—travel farther from Earth than any humans before, surpassing the Apollo 13 distance record. The video shows live views from inside the Orion spacecraft, mission control commentary, and expert interviews. Key milestones include the crew surpassing the Apollo 13 record, a lunar observation period, loss of communications behind the Moon, and closest approach. The crew photographs lunar features, including far side regions never seen by human eyes. The broadcast explains the mission timeline, crew activities, and scientific objectives. It also highlights the Proximity Operations demonstration and the Translunar Injection burn. The crew conducts observations using cameras and portable computing devices, with situation reports to mission control. The video includes interviews with Julian Gross, the Artemis curation lead, discussing target selection for photography. The mission is part of NASA’s broader Artemis program aiming to return humans to the Moon and eventually Mars.
